{"product_id":"ethiopia-yirgacheffe-koffiebonen","title":"Ethiopia Yirgacheffe – Koffiebonen","description":"\u003c!-- TOP BADGE: Gratis verzending boven €40 --\u003e\n\u003cdiv style=\"\n  display:flex; align-items:center; gap:10px;\n  background: rgba(63,81,71,0.10);\n  border: 1px solid rgba(63,81,71,0.28);\n  border-radius: 16px;\n  padding: 10px 12px;\n  margin: 0 0 10px 0;\n  box-shadow: 0 8px 18px rgba(0,0,0,0.06);\n\"\u003e\n  \u003cspan style=\"\n    width: 22px; height: 22px;\n    display:inline-flex; align-items:center; justify-content:center;\n    border-radius: 999px;\n    background: #2E7D32; \/* groener *\/\n    color: #ffffff;\n    font-weight: 900;\n    font-size: 14px;\n    line-height: 1;\n    flex: 0 0 auto;\n    box-shadow: 0 6px 14px rgba(46,125,50,0.30);\n    border: 1px solid rgba(255,255,255,0.35);\n  \"\u003e✓\u003c\/span\u003e\n\n  \u003cdiv style=\"line-height: 1.2;\"\u003e\n    \u003cdiv style=\"font-weight: 950; color:#1f1f1f; font-size: 16px;\"\u003e\n      Gratis verzending boven €40\n    \u003c\/div\u003e\n    \u003cdiv style=\"color:#3a3a3a; font-size: 12.5px;\"\u003e\n      Binnen Nederland — automatisch verrekend in checkout\n    \u003c\/div\u003e\n  \u003c\/div\u003e\n\u003c\/div\u003e\n\n\u003c!-- ETHIOPIA YIRGACHEFFE – VOLLEDIGE CODE (zelfde stijl als Brazil\/Colombia: duidelijke headers + compact + scanbaar) --\u003e\n\u003csection style=\"max-width:900px; margin:0 auto;\"\u003e\n\n  \u003c!-- Intro (scanbaar) --\u003e\n  \u003cdiv style=\"background:rgba(242,240,237,0.55); border:1px solid rgba(63,81,71,0.18); border-radius:18px; padding:14px; box-shadow:0 10px 24px rgba(0,0,0,0.08);\"\u003e\n    \u003ch2 style=\"margin:0 0 6px 0; font-size:22px; line-height:1.2; color:#2A2A2A;\"\u003e\n      Ethiopia Yirgacheffe – 100% Arabica koffiebonen (single origin)\n    \u003c\/h2\u003e\n\n    \u003cp style=\"margin:0; color:#3A3A3A; line-height:1.6;\"\u003e\n      Ontdek de verfijnde smaak van onze \u003cstrong\u003eEthiopia Yirgacheffe 100% Arabica koffiebonen\u003c\/strong\u003e, \u003cstrong\u003emedium roast\u003c\/strong\u003e.\n      Vers gebrand in kleine batches, direct uit onze branderij, voor een aromatisch, helder en complex kopje koffie.\n    \u003c\/p\u003e\n\n    \u003cp style=\"margin:10px 0 0 0; color:#3A3A3A;\"\u003e\n      \u003cstrong\u003eBeschikbaar als:\u003c\/strong\u003e koffiebonen of gemalen (afgestemd op jouw zetmethode).\n    \u003c\/p\u003e\n  \u003c\/div\u003e\n\n  \u003c!-- ROAST LEVEL (duidelijke kop) --\u003e\n  \u003cdiv style=\"margin-top:10px; background:#F2F0ED; border:1px solid rgba(63,81,71,0.18); border-radius:18px; overflow:hidden; box-shadow:0 8px 18px rgba(0,0,0,0.06);\"\u003e\n\n    \u003c!-- Header bar --\u003e\n    \u003cdiv style=\"display:flex; align-items:flex-start; gap:12px; padding:14px; background:rgba(198,184,178,0.35); border-bottom:1px solid rgba(63,81,71,0.18);\"\u003e\n      \u003c!-- Icon (SVG viewBox 128x128) --\u003e\n      \u003csvg width=\"28\" height=\"28\" viewbox=\"0 0 128 128\" aria-hidden=\"true\" style=\"flex:0 0 auto; margin-top:2px;\"\u003e\n        \u003cpath d=\"M64 10C44 10 28 26 28 46c0 38 36 72 36 72s36-34 36-72C100 26 84 10 64 10Z\" fill=\"none\" stroke=\"#222\" stroke-width=\"8\" stroke-linecap=\"round\" stroke-linejoin=\"round\"\u003e\u003c\/path\u003e\n        \u003cpath d=\"M48 36c10 6 22 20 24 40\" fill=\"none\" stroke=\"#222\" stroke-width=\"6\" stroke-linecap=\"round\"\u003e\u003c\/path\u003e\n      \u003c\/svg\u003e\n\n      \u003cdiv style=\"flex:1;\"\u003e\n        \u003cdiv style=\"font-weight:900; color:#222; font-size:18px; line-height:1.2;\"\u003eRoast level\u003c\/div\u003e\n        \u003cdiv style=\"margin-top:2px; font-size:13px; color:#444; line-height:1.3;\"\u003e\n          Medium roast – helder, gebalanceerd en geschikt voor elk koffiezetapparaat\n        \u003c\/div\u003e\n      \u003c\/div\u003e\n    \u003c\/div\u003e\n\n    \u003c!-- Content --\u003e\n    \u003cdiv style=\"padding:12px 14px 14px 14px;\"\u003e\n      \u003cdiv aria-label=\"Roast level: Medium\" style=\"width:100%;\"\u003e\n        \u003cdiv style=\"display:grid; grid-template-columns:repeat(7, 1fr); gap:10px; width:100%; align-items:center;\"\u003e\n          \u003c!-- 1-4 filled --\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#8A6B54;\"\u003e\u003c\/span\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#8A6B54;\"\u003e\u003c\/span\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#8A6B54;\"\u003e\u003c\/span\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#8A6B54;\"\u003e\u003c\/span\u003e\n          \u003c!-- 5-7 empty --\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#D8D2CD;\"\u003e\u003c\/span\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#D8D2CD;\"\u003e\u003c\/span\u003e\n          \u003cspan style=\"display:block; height:14px; border-radius:8px; background:#D8D2CD;\"\u003e\u003c\/span\u003e\n        \u003c\/div\u003e\n\n        \u003cdiv style=\"display:grid; grid-template-columns:repeat(7, 1fr); gap:10px; margin-top:8px; font-size:12px; font-weight:800; color:#4A4A4A;\"\u003e\n          \u003cspan style=\"grid-column:1 \/ span 1; text-align:left;\"\u003eLight\u003c\/span\u003e\n          \u003cspan style=\"grid-column:4 \/ span 1; text-align:center; color:#3F5147;\"\u003eMedium roast\u003c\/span\u003e\n          \u003cspan style=\"grid-column:7 \/ span 1; text-align:right;\"\u003eDark\u003c\/span\u003e\n        \u003c\/div\u003e\n      \u003c\/div\u003e\n    \u003c\/div\u003e\n  \u003c\/div\u003e\n\n  \u003c!-- SMAAKPROFIEL (duidelijke kop) --\u003e\n  \u003cdiv style=\"margin-top:10px; background:#F2F0ED; border:1px solid rgba(63,81,71,0.18); border-radius:18px; overflow:hidden; box-shadow:0 8px 18px rgba(0,0,0,0.07);\"\u003e\n\n    \u003c!-- Header bar --\u003e\n    \u003cdiv style=\"display:flex; align-items:flex-start; gap:12px; padding:14px; background:rgba(198,184,178,0.35); border-bottom:1px solid rgba(63,81,71,0.18);\"\u003e\n      \u003c!-- Icon (SVG viewBox 128x128) --\u003e\n      \u003csvg width=\"28\" height=\"28\" viewbox=\"0 0 128 128\" aria-hidden=\"true\" style=\"flex:0 0 auto; margin-top:2px;\"\u003e\n        \u003cpath d=\"M28 52h56v26c0 16-13 30-30 30H44c-9 0-16-7-16-16V52Z\" fill=\"none\" stroke=\"#222\" stroke-width=\"8\" stroke-linejoin=\"round\"\u003e\u003c\/path\u003e\n        \u003cpath d=\"M84 58h10c10 0 18 8 18 18s-8 18-18 18H84\" fill=\"none\" stroke=\"#222\" stroke-width=\"8\" stroke-linecap=\"round\"\u003e\u003c\/path\u003e\n        \u003cpath d=\"M34 116h62\" fill=\"none\" stroke=\"#222\" stroke-width=\"8\" stroke-linecap=\"round\"\u003e\u003c\/path\u003e\n        \u003cpath d=\"M44 26c6 6 6 14 0 20\" fill=\"none\" stroke=\"#222\" stroke-width=\"6\" stroke-linecap=\"round\"\u003e\u003c\/path\u003e\n        \u003cpath d=\"M62 22c6 6 6 16 0 22\" fill=\"none\" stroke=\"#222\" stroke-width=\"6\" stroke-linecap=\"round\"\u003e\u003c\/path\u003e\n      \u003c\/svg\u003e\n\n      \u003cdiv style=\"flex:1;\"\u003e\n        \u003cdiv style=\"font-weight:900; color:#222; font-size:18px; line-height:1.2;\"\u003eSmaakprofiel\u003c\/div\u003e\n        \u003cdiv style=\"margin-top:2px; font-size:13px; color:#444; line-height:1.3;\"\u003e\n          Fris \u0026amp; bloemig, met citrus en een zachte zoetheid\n        \u003c\/div\u003e\n      \u003c\/div\u003e\n    \u003c\/div\u003e\n\n    \u003c!-- Chips --\u003e\n    \u003cdiv style=\"padding:12px; border-left:5px solid #3F5147;\"\u003e\n      \u003cdiv style=\"display:flex; flex-wrap:wrap; gap:8px;\"\u003e\n        \u003cspan style=\"background:#DED7D2; color:#2A2A2A; border:1px solid rgba(63,81,71,0.26); border-radius:999px; padding:7px 11px;\"\u003eCitrus\u003c\/span\u003e\n        \u003cspan style=\"background:#DED7D2; color:#2A2A2A; border:1px solid rgba(63,81,71,0.26); border-radius:999px; padding:7px 11px;\"\u003eBloemige tonen\u003c\/span\u003e\n        \u003cspan style=\"background:#DED7D2; color:#2A2A2A; border:1px solid rgba(63,81,71,0.26); border-radius:999px; padding:7px 11px;\"\u003eLichte honingzoetheid\u003c\/span\u003e\n        \u003cspan style=\"background:#DED7D2; color:#2A2A2A; border:1px solid rgba(63,81,71,0.26); border-radius:999px; padding:7px 11px;\"\u003eSubtiele bessen\u003c\/span\u003e\n      \u003c\/div\u003e\n    \u003c\/div\u003e\n  \u003c\/div\u003e\n\n  \u003c!-- Kenmerken (kort \u0026 scanbaar) --\u003e\n  \u003cdiv style=\"margin-top:12px;\"\u003e\n    \u003ch2 style=\"margin:0 0 8px 0; font-size:18px; color:#222;\"\u003eKenmerken\u003c\/h2\u003e\n\n    \u003cul style=\"margin:0; padding-left:18px; line-height:1.75; color:#000;\"\u003e\n      \u003cli\u003e\u003cstrong\u003e100% Arabica\u003c\/strong\u003e\u003c\/li\u003e\n      \u003cli\u003e\u003cstrong\u003eSingle origin – Ethiopia Yirgacheffe\u003c\/strong\u003e\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eMedium roast\u003c\/strong\u003e – voor een gebalanceerd, helder kopje\u003c\/li\u003e\n      \u003cli\u003eAromatisch, complex en verfijnd\u003c\/li\u003e\n      \u003cli\u003eGeschikt voor alle zetmethoden (espresso, filter, volautomaat \u0026amp; slow coffee)\u003c\/li\u003e\n    \u003c\/ul\u003e\n  \u003c\/div\u003e\n\n  \u003c!-- Meer info (rustige detail-card) --\u003e\n  \u003cdiv style=\"margin-top:12px; background:rgba(242,240,237,0.55); border:1px solid rgba(63,81,71,0.18); border-radius:18px; padding:14px;\"\u003e\n    \u003ch2 style=\"margin:0 0 8px 0; font-size:18px; color:#222;\"\u003eMeer over deze koffie\u003c\/h2\u003e\n\n    \u003cul style=\"margin:0; padding-left:18px; line-height:1.75; color:#2A2A2A;\"\u003e\n      \u003cli\u003e\n\u003cstrong\u003eDuurzaam geteeld:\u003c\/strong\u003e afkomstig van zorgvuldig geselecteerde boeren in de Yirgacheffe-regio\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eKwaliteit:\u003c\/strong\u003e specialty coffee, getest op aroma, zuiverheid en balans\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eVers gebrand:\u003c\/strong\u003e in kleine batches – altijd met verse branddatum\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eSingle origin:\u003c\/strong\u003e proef het unieke karakter van Yirgacheffe\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eKarakter:\u003c\/strong\u003e medium body, helder en complex met zachte, bloemige tonen\u003c\/li\u003e\n      \u003cli\u003e\n\u003cstrong\u003eTransparant \u0026amp; eerlijk:\u003c\/strong\u003e focus op eerlijke handel en constante kwaliteit\u003c\/li\u003e\n    \u003c\/ul\u003e\n\n    \u003cp style=\"margin:10px 0 0 0; color:#3A3A3A; line-height:1.6;\"\u003e\n      Onze Ethiopia Yirgacheffe staat voor transparantie, eerlijke handel en constante kwaliteit, zodat je altijd geniet van een topkwaliteit kopje koffie.\n    \u003c\/p\u003e\n  \u003c\/div\u003e\n\n  \u003c!-- CTA (tekst-only, zwart) --\u003e\n  \u003cdiv style=\"margin-top:12px;\"\u003e\n    \u003cp style=\"margin:0; color:#000; line-height:1.6;\"\u003e\n      \u003cstrong\u003eNiet zeker welke koffie bij je past?\u003c\/strong\u003e\u003cbr\u003e\n      Probeer ons \u003cstrong\u003eproefpakket met gratis verzending\u003c\/strong\u003e en ontdek jouw nieuwe favoriete koffie.\n    \u003c\/p\u003e\n  \u003c\/div\u003e\n\n\u003c\/section\u003e\n","brand":"De Koffiemeester","offers":[{"title":"100 gram \/ Koffiebonen","offer_id":56075574870347,"sku":null,"price":4.49,"currency_code":"EUR","in_stock":true},{"title":"100 gram \/ Espresso","offer_id":56109861896523,"sku":null,"price":4.95,"currency_code":"EUR","in_stock":true},{"title":"100 gram \/ Filter","offer_id":56109861929291,"sku":null,"price":4.95,"currency_code":"EUR","in_stock":true},{"title":"100 gram \/ French Press","offer_id":56109861962059,"sku":null,"price":4.95,"currency_code":"EUR","in_stock":true},{"title":"100 gram \/ Turkse Koffie","offer_id":56109861994827,"sku":null,"price":4.95,"currency_code":"EUR","in_stock":true},{"title":"500 gram \/ Koffiebonen","offer_id":55949710459211,"sku":null,"price":15.95,"currency_code":"EUR","in_stock":true},{"title":"500 gram \/ Espresso","offer_id":56109862027595,"sku":null,"price":15.95,"currency_code":"EUR","in_stock":true},{"title":"500 gram \/ Filter","offer_id":56109862060363,"sku":null,"price":15.95,"currency_code":"EUR","in_stock":true},{"title":"500 gram \/ French Press","offer_id":56109862093131,"sku":null,"price":15.95,"currency_code":"EUR","in_stock":true},{"title":"500 gram \/ Turkse Koffie","offer_id":56109862125899,"sku":null,"price":15.95,"currency_code":"EUR","in_stock":true},{"title":"1000 gram \/ Koffiebonen","offer_id":55949710491979,"sku":null,"price":26.95,"currency_code":"EUR","in_stock":true},{"title":"1000 gram \/ Espresso","offer_id":56109862158667,"sku":null,"price":27.95,"currency_code":"EUR","in_stock":true},{"title":"1000 gram \/ Filter","offer_id":56109862191435,"sku":null,"price":27.95,"currency_code":"EUR","in_stock":true},{"title":"1000 gram \/ French Press","offer_id":56109862224203,"sku":null,"price":27.95,"currency_code":"EUR","in_stock":true},{"title":"1000 gram \/ Turkse Koffie","offer_id":56109862256971,"sku":null,"price":27.95,"currency_code":"EUR","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0928\/9157\/8699\/files\/Ethopia_Yirgacheffe_koffiebonen_zak.png?v=1762782909","url":"https:\/\/www.dekoffiemeester.nl\/products\/ethiopia-yirgacheffe-koffiebonen","provider":"De Koffiemeester ","version":"1.0","type":"link"}